Investment Land for Sale in Kimumu, Moiben

Kimumu is a growing locality in Moiben Constituency, Uasin Gishu County, situated north of Eldoret town along the Eldoret-Ziwa road. The area offers a mix of residential and agricultural plots, making it attractive for investors seeking land with potential for appreciation. Currently, there are 5 investment land listings available, with a median price of KES 2,800,000. Prices range from KES 1.9M — KES 3.8M.

Why consider Kimumu?

Kimumu's proximity to Eldoret—the county capital and a major commercial hub—provides access to amenities such as Eldoret International Airport, the A104 highway, and educational institutions like Moi University. The area's agricultural character also appeals to those looking for farming or mixed-use investments.

Living in Kimumu: what to know

Kimumu is a locality in Moiben Constituency, Uasin Gishu County, located north of Eldoret along the Eldoret-Ziwa road. The area offers 5 land listings with a median price of KES 2,800,000, reflecting its mix of agricultural and residential plots.

Transit & commute

Kimumu is situated along the Eldoret-Ziwa road, providing direct access to Eldoret town within a short drive. Moiben sub-county is accessible via the Eldoret–Kitale road (A104), and Eldoret International Airport serves the region with domestic and some international flights.

Schools

Kimumu and the wider Moiben area have a number of primary and secondary schools serving the local community. For a broader range of options, Eldoret town offers several private and public institutions within a short commute.

Day-to-day amenities

Basic amenities such as shops, markets, and health centres are available locally. For major shopping, healthcare, and services, Eldoret town is easily accessible via the Eldoret-Ziwa road.

Area overview

Kimumu is predominantly agricultural, with mixed farming activities and a mix of residential and agricultural plots. The area lies in Moiben Constituency, part of the larger North Rift economic bloc, and is bordered by Elgeyo-Marakwet, Nandi, Kakamega, and Trans-Nzoia counties.

Infrastructure

Access & Utilities

Utility status varies across Kimumu. Confirm availability of electricity, water, and internet before making a purchase decision.

Eldoret–Ziwa road

Available

Kimumu is situated along the Eldoret–Ziwa road, providing all-weather access. Moiben is also accessible via the Eldoret–Kitale road (A104).

Kenya Power grid

Available

KPLC electricity is available in the area. Connection fees apply; check with Kenya Power for specific plot proximity.

Piped water and boreholes

Partial

Piped water may be limited; many plots rely on boreholes or rainwater harvesting. Confirm with local suppliers.

Mains sewer connection

Unavailable

No reticulated sewer system in Kimumu. Septic tanks and soak pits are standard.

Mobile data and 4G coverage

Available

Safaricom, Airtel, and Telkom provide 4G coverage. Fibre may be limited; check with providers.

Know Your Boundaries

A land survey confirms the exact size and boundaries of your plot. In Kimumu, where agricultural and residential plots mix, a survey ensures you get what you pay for and avoids costly encroachment issues.

📐 Types of Land Surveys

Perimeter Survey

Marks the exact boundaries of a plot using beacons and a survey plan. Required for title registration and fencing.

Topographical Survey

Maps the contours, slopes, and natural features of the land. Useful for planning construction and drainage.

Mutation Survey

Subdivides a larger parcel into smaller plots. Required when selling portions of a larger title.

Beacon Survey

Places or verifies physical beacons at the corners of a plot. Often part of a perimeter survey.

Land Fraud is Common in Kenya

Always verify title deeds at the Ministry of Lands before making any payment. Never rely solely on documents provided by the seller. Use a licensed lawyer for all transactions.

Freehold

Absolute ownership of land for an indefinite period. The owner has full rights to use, lease, or sell the land.

Leasehold

Ownership of land for a specified period, typically 99 years, after which ownership reverts to the lessor (government or private entity).

Sectional Title

Ownership of a unit (e.g., apartment) within a multi-unit development, with shared ownership of common areas.

Mailo Land

A historical land tenure system in Uganda, but occasionally encountered in Kenya due to cross-border transactions. Not common in Uasin Gishu.
